Technical Whitepaper: Thermo-Hydraulic Dual Instrumentation Mechanics

In modern industrial thermal engineering, hot water boilers, hydronic heating loops, and commercial steam generators require real-time monitoring of two primary physical variables: fluid temperature and systemic hydrostatic pressure. A combined CE Certification Hot Water Boiler Temperature Pressure Gauge (commonly referred to in European engineering standard EN 837-1 / EN 13190 as a Thermomanometer) serves as the primary mechanical safety valve for plant operators, providing fail-safe visual diagnostic redundant telemetry without relying on external electrical supply.

The mechanical design integrates two independent sensing elements into a unified brass or stainless-steel process connection stem (typically 1/2" NPT, 1/4" NPT, or G1/2 BSP). Pressure detection is realized via a precision-formed C-type Bourdon tube or phosphor bronze diaphragm capsule. Simultaneously, temperature measurement utilizes a spirally coiled bimetallic strip or an organic liquid capillary bulb housed inside a protective immersion stem.

Critical Engineering Insight: Overcoming Thermal Drift & Water Hammer
Uncontrolled pressure spikes (hydraulic shock or water hammer) paired with ambient temperature fluctuations inside boiler rooms cause zero-point drift in standard gauges. Our manufacturing process incorporates laser-welded dampening restrictors and high-viscosity silicone fluid filling to eliminate pointer flutter and absorb thermal-mechanical shocks up to 130% of full-scale value.

Bourdon Tube System

Manufactured from seamless AISI 316L stainless steel or beryllium copper. Engineered to endure over 100,000 continuous pressure cycles without elastic deformation or zero-shift error.

Bimetallic Thermal Element

Formed through high-precision heat-treatment of two metals with contrasting expansion coefficients. Delivers linear dial displacement across 0°C to 120°C (32°F to 250°F) range.

Shut-Off Valve Integration

Equipped with automatic internal check valves within the immersion pocket, enabling gauge replacement without needing to drain or depressurize the boiler water loop.

Engineering Specifications Matrix: Hot Water Boiler Gauges

Select the ideal configuration for your hydronic boiler system, steam generator, or industrial process loop using our technical parameter matrix below:

Parameter Standard Specification Industrial High-Spec Option
Dial Diameters 63 mm (2.5"), 80 mm (3.0") 100 mm (4.0"), 150 mm (6.0")
Pressure Scale Ranges 0 to 4 bar, 0 to 6 bar, 0 to 10 bar (0–1 MPa) Custom Dual Scale (0–100 PSI / 0–700 kPa / 0–140 Bar)
Temperature Ranges 0°C to 120°C / 32°F to 250°F -40°C to +200°C High-Temp Capillary Stem
Accuracy Class Class 1.6 / Class 2.5 (EN 837-1) Class 1.0 High Precision (EN 13190) / ±0.5% FS
Case Material Black Steel (Powder Coated), Chrome Plated Steel AISI 304 / AISI 316 Stainless Steel (IP65 / IP67)
Wetted Parts & Stem Copper Alloy / OT58 Brass (Up to 120°C) Laser-Welded AISI 316L SS / Monel / Diaphragm Sealed
Process Connection 1/4" NPT, 1/2" NPT, G1/4", G1/2", M20x1.5 Flanged Diaphragm, Tri-Clamp Sanitary, Capillary Remote Mount
Dampening Fluid Dry (Standard) Glycerin (up to 65°C), High-Temp Silicone Oil (up to 200°C)
Certifications & Marks CE Mark, PED 2014/68/EU Directive ISO 9001:2015, SGS Report, RoHS, ATEX Electric Contact

Q1: What is a dual-scale hot water boiler temperature pressure gauge (Thermomanometer)? +
A dual-scale thermomanometer is a specialized mechanical instrument that integrates both a pressure-sensing mechanism (Bourdon tube or diaphragm) and a temperature-sensing mechanism (bimetallic coil or capillary) into a single dial face and single process connection. It allows operators to monitor hydronic system pressure and temperature simultaneously without needing two separate tapping points on the boiler vessel.
Q2: Why is CE Certification critical for boiler temperature pressure gauges? +
CE Certification verifies that the gauge complies with essential European safety and environmental protection directives—specifically the Pressure Equipment Directive (PED 2014/68/EU) and EN 837-1 standards. It guarantees that the instrument can withstand specified maximum allowable working pressures (MAWP) and temperatures without catastrophic casing rupture, ensuring boiler room safety and legal compliance across European markets.
Q3: How does the automatic shut-off valve function work on your boiler gauges? +
Our boiler gauges can be supplied with an inline mounting pocket featuring an internal spring-loaded check valve. When the gauge stem is screwed into the pocket, it depresses the valve pin to open fluid flow to the sensor. If the gauge needs recalibration or replacement, unscrewing the gauge causes the spring valve to seal automatically, preventing water spillage or pressure loss in the boiler system.
Q4: When should I select liquid-filled (glycerin or silicone) over dry gauges? +
Liquid filling is strongly recommended for boiler systems subjected to continuous mechanical vibration, severe pressure pulsation, or rapid pump cycling. The liquid dampens pointer movement, lubricates internal gear movements, and prevents wear. Glycerin is ideal for ambient temperatures up to 65°C, while high-temperature silicone oil is recommended for thermal oil systems or boiler environments exceeding 65°C up to 200°C.
